* WHAT...Flooding caused by excessive rainfall continues.
* WHERE...A portion of southeast Florida, including the following
county, Miami-Dade.
* WHEN...Until 1000 AM EDT.
* IMPACTS...Minor flooding in low-lying and poor drainage areas.
* ADDITIONAL DETAILS...
- At 907 AM EDT, Doppler radar indicated that the thunderstorms
have dissipated, but rainfall amounts between 1 and 3 inches
have fallen from the earlier thunderstorms. This amount of
water will take sometime to drain away. Therefore, the Flood
Advisory will remain in effect until 10 AM EDT this morning.
